The journey from Shell Cove to Canberra is a 200-kilometer trip that takes you from the coast, through the Southern Highlands, and into the nation's capital. Driving via the Illawarra Highway and the Hume Motorway is the most convenient method, taking about 2 hours and 30 minutes. Public transport is limited, requiring a combination of bus and potentially train or coach services. Canberra is known for its museums, galleries, and beautiful parks. The route is straightforward and offers a mix of coastal, mountain, and inland scenery.
Total Distance: 200 km driving distance; 160 km straight-line distance.
